Summary: | The purpose of this paper is to examine the interactions between the focus of R&D and technological areas, and to inquire into the technological network in shaping the technological position from innovative dynamics environment. 2-mode network analysis is employed to explore the question of how R&D activities interact. Our empirical data is from USPTO. We conducted both of network analysis and statistic analysis. We identified some key patents from the network analysis. From the regression analysis, we also found that the impact of centralities is mixed. |
